An adorable litter of baby otters were born at Disney’s Animal Kingdom, the Tiana animatronic in the final scene of Tiana’s Bayou Adventure has been broken for a month, and it’s Space Mountain’s 50th birthday. All this and more in today’s recap for Wednesday, January 15, 2025.

Disney’s Animal Kingdom

- Chester & Hester’s Dino-Rama in Disney’s Animal Kingdom is officially closed. This marks the first phase of closures for DinoLand U.S.A., which will eventually become a Tropical Americas land. Take a detailed last look at the carnival area featuring TriceraTop Spin and Fossil Fun Games.
- As the demolition of DinoLand U.S.A. continues, sign removal has begun at Chester & Hester’s Dinosaur Treasures.
- Walt Disney World welcomed a litter of baby otters recently born at Disney’s Animal Kingdom.

Disneyland Resort

- Construction walls are up at the entrances to Disneyland Park and Disney California Adventure as crews work on the next set of new entrance gates.
- The final Tiana animatronic on Tiana’s Bayou Adventure in Disneyland has been broken for over a month.
- Disneyland Resort is taking in around 100 Disney Cast Members who have been displaced by wildfires in Southern California, many of whom lost their homes.
- The Haunted Mansion Holiday decor has been removed ahead of the attraction reopening this Saturday, January 18.
